Manual data verification through QGIS-GRASS

I have high respect for Malaysian Land and Survey Dept. (JUPEM) as custodian of Malaysian cadaster maps. Still, I have a toy to play with called QGIS and I wanted to see how it performs when integrated it with GRASS modules just like the Man from U.N.C.L.E. can modify his Walter P-38 pistol into a rifle with its telescopic extension. (JUPEM may not like to read this blog but what I did, I did for the sake of knowledge) Firstly, I activated a JUPEM cadaster map for the state of Perlis (choice was simply base on fail size) then imported it into GRASS. Next, I used the GRASS browser to expose for topology error then chose 1 of 3 outputs. I randomly zoomed-in and selected a line. Zoomed further-in, it was not a line, it was either an overlap or gap. Cross-checked against the original cadaster map, that line appeared to be a gap. Looking elsewhere, there was this rectangle. Zoomed-in and cross-checked with the original cadaster map, it had no reference number. It was either a gap or someone forgot to do his homework. From experience, the first assumption is closer to the truth. Zoomed-out, one can see many cases of topology error, I leave you to make your own conclusion.  The point of this exercise is that it is possible to identify topology errors with QGIS-GRASS. How one goes about cleaning it is another issue: auto or manual. GRASS has auto-cleaning capabilities but are you happy with the rules it applies? This can be said the same for proprietary GIS. If data cleaning of topology error is to be done manually do not be surprised it can run into thousands and unless you know the actual situation, I think it is impossible to accurately rectify the topology error and going to the ground does not mean you will see the lines you saw in GIS will be more clear.
